Fluoride-releasing resin bonding of amalgam restorations in primary teeth: in vitro secondary caries effect.

Abstract

PURPOSE

To evaluate the effects of a fluoride-releasing resin designed for amalgam bonding on secondary caries formation in primary teeth restored with amalgams.

MATERIALS AND METHODS

Primary teeth with caries-free buccal and lingual surfaces were selected and underwent a fluoride-free prophylaxis. Cavity preparations were performed in the buccal and lingual smooth surfaces of 20 primary teeth. A fluoride-releasing dimethacrylate resin bonding agent (Alloybond) was placed prior to amalgam restoration (Dispersalloy) of the cavity preparations in 10 teeth. Amalgam restorations placed in 10 teeth following copal cavity varnish (Copalite) served as controls. The teeth were thermocycled in synthetic saliva (500 cycles, 5 degrees-50 degrees C), and then coated with an acid-resistant coating, leaving a 1mm rim of sound enamel surrounding the restorations. Artificial secondary caries were created (2.2 mM calcium, 2.2 mM phosphate, 50 mM acetic acid, 0.5 ppm fluoride, pH 3.90). Following lesion formation, longitudinal sections (five per tooth) were prepared for polarized light evaluation. Mean depths for the primary surface lesions were determined using a computer-interfaced digitized tablet. Cavity wall lesion frequencies were also evaluated. Comparisons were made between groups (ANOVA, DMR).

RESULTS

Primary surface lesion depth was reduced significantly (P < 0.05) with Alloybond-amalgams (135 +/- 14 microm) when compared with Copalite-amalgams (184 +/- 21 microm). Cavity wall lesion frequency was decreased (P < 0.05) significantly with Alloybond-amalgams (57%) compared with Copalite-amalgams (89%). The beneficial effect of the fluoride-releasing amalgam bonding agent was not limited to the cavosurface enamel. The caries susceptibility of enamel surfaces adjacent to amalgams with the fluoride-releasing bonding agent was decreased considerably. The incorporation of the amalgam-bonding resin with fluoride-releasing capabilities provided greater protection against a constant cariogenic attack over that for a conventional amalgam restoration.

摘要

目的

评估一种用于汞合金粘结的含氟树脂对用汞合金修复的乳磨牙继发龋形成的影响。

材料与方法

选择颊面和舌面无龋的乳磨牙,进行无氟预防性处理。在20颗乳磨牙的颊面和舌面光滑面制备窝洞。10颗牙齿在窝洞制备后用含氟二甲基丙烯酸酯树脂粘结剂(Alloybond)垫底后再用汞合金(Dispersalloy)修复。另外10颗牙齿在窝洞涂布珂巴脂窝洞漆(Copalite)后用汞合金修复作为对照。将牙齿在人工唾液中进行热循环(500次循环,5℃ - 50℃),然后涂覆耐酸涂层,修复体周围保留1mm厚的完好釉质边缘。制备人工继发龋(2.2 mM钙、2.2 mM磷酸盐、50 mM乙酸、0.5 ppm氟、pH 3.90)。病变形成后,制备纵向切片(每颗牙齿5片)用于偏振光评估。使用计算机接口数字化平板测定原发表面病变的平均深度。还评估了洞壁病变频率。进行组间比较(方差分析、DMR)。

结果

与使用珂巴脂窝洞漆垫底的汞合金修复体(184±21μm)相比,使用Alloybond垫底的汞合金修复体(135±14μm)的原发表面病变深度显著降低(P < 0.05)。与使用珂巴脂窝洞漆垫底的汞合金修复体(89%)相比,使用Alloybond垫底的汞合金修复体的洞壁病变频率显著降低(P < 0.05)(57%)。含氟汞合金粘结剂的有益作用不仅限于洞缘釉质。使用含氟粘结剂的汞合金修复体相邻釉质表面的龋易感性显著降低。与传统汞合金修复体相比,含氟释放能力的汞合金粘结树脂能更好地抵御持续的致龋攻击。
